WebTo help control external bleeding, place a compress of clean cloth or gauze directly over your dog or cat’s wound. Apply firm but gentle pressure, and allow it to clot. If blood soaks through the compress, place a fresh compress on top of the old one and continue to apply firm but gentle pressure. WebWhat is a Dog Ear? After a Double Incision Bilateral Mastectomy procedure, a dog ear is the result of protruding residual tissue at the outermost portion of the incision near the armpit. In less common cases, it can happen at the innermost portion of the incision near the center of the chest. It is one of the most common reasons for revision ... WebMay 14, 2010 · Personally, I try to eliminate Dog ears at the time of surgery. To do this the incision has to be made longer. There are times when the trade off of making an incision longer vs leaving a dog ear is not appropriate. The dog should be of minimal size if retained and given at least 3 months to resolve naturally. Every surgeon practising cutaneous surgery should be ... chinook class b motorhomesWebDec 23, 2024 · Bandage the dog's ear and head. Using gauze wrap (also known as cast padding), wrap over the injured ear, on top of the head, in front of the other ear, under the chin, and then back around. On the second wrap, go behind the uninjured ear instead of the front and then alternate a few more times until the bandage is secure. granite wealth marble fallsWebMay 4, 2024 · The most common cause of ear tip injury is an ear infection that induces a dog to shake his head vigorously.
